Cost of Living in Keefton, OK: What You Need to Know

With a cost of living index of 83, Keefton, OK is a very affordable place to live. Living here is 17% cheaper than the national average and 12% above the Oklahoma state average of 71. Keefton is a small community of 813 residents.

The median household income in Keefton is $57,582, which is 23% lower than the national median of $75,149. Lower incomes here are balanced by the significantly lower cost of living, stretching each dollar further.

Everyday prices in the Tulsa, OK (Metropolitan Statistical Area) metro area are generally below the national average. Out of 6 common items tracked by the Bureau of Labor Statistics, 6 are priced lower than the US average.
